Q.

How can ethanol and ethanoic acid be differentiated on the basis of their physical and chemical properties?

Detailed Solution

  1. Ethanol is a liquid at room temperature with a pleasant odour while ethanoic acid has a vinegar-like smell.
  2. The melting point of ethanol is 156oK, while the melting point of ethanoic acid is 17°C and hence it often freezes during winter in cold climates.
  3. Ethanoic acid reacts with metal carbonates and metal hydrogen carbonates to form a salt, water, and carbon dioxide gas while ethanol does not react with metallic carbonates.

                       Na2CO3 + CH3COOH  CH3COONa + H2O + CO2

                       Na2CO3 + CH3CH2OH No reaction
